When Alex and I were helping Charles move into his place over in Tani 9, Osaka, I saw this old collage of paper that had been in a show Charles did with another Osaka artist, Gareth Jones, a couple years back. It's called "Collective Memory" as it was made from scraps of paper collected between 2001 and 2004. He informed me it is on sale for 16,000 yen. While you're scraping together funds, you can listen to a bunch of his music over in the music folder or watch his videos over in the music video or places folders. I recommend starting with his first China video.

Hans was up in the Colorado Rockies for a week looking for ptarmigan and whatever other rare birds he and his buddies (I think he mentioned Jim Brighton on the phone) could find up on Guanella Pass. Thanks for adding to our video collection of exotic faraway places bro! Posted by Rob.

Makiko films Rob and Yo discussing Murphy's Pub on the way home. Did it suck? Or did Yo suck? Who is Yo? Yo has been a buddy of mine since we met in Nebraska in 1997! We've played on the same soccer and futsal clubs, although, he has always been much better at both. We've also painted together from time to time. He introduced me to my favorite oil for oil painting--walnut oil. He is currently working on a Masters in art at UNLV. His sculptures are amazing! I'll post a link for him soon... Makiko has been making a lot of short videos lately (...). She has also been recycling old clothes by quilting, producing kilos of homemade soap and baking dozens of bagels.
